Recent Cadillac recalls

Latest 10 NHTSA campaigns. Severity is inferred from campaign text.

  • 26V082000 - 2026-02-12safety
    BACK OVER PREVENTION:SOFTWARE

    General Motors, LLC (GM) is recalling certain 2024 Lyriq vehicles. The rearview camera screen may turn gray with no camera image.

  • 25V819000 - 2025-11-25safety
    EQUIPMENT:OTHER:OWNERS/SERVICE/OTHER MANUAL

    General Motors is recalling certain 2026 Cadillac Vistiq electric vehicles. The radio may not have been set to the correct status to download the electronic owner's manual during production. As such, these vehicles fail to comply with the requirements of Federal Motor Vehicle Safety Standard number 225, “Child Restraint Anchorage Systems.”

  • 25V704000 - 2025-10-16safety
    TIRES:TREAD/BELT

    General Motors, LLC (GM) is recalling certain 2025-2026 Cadillac Optic and 2025-2026 Chevrolet Equinox EV vehicles equipped with 21-inch Continental all-season tires. One or more of these tires may experience partial or full tread detachment.

  • 25V483000 - 2025-07-24safety
    ELECTRICAL SYSTEM:PROPULSION SYSTEM:TRACTION BATTERY

    General Motors (GM) is recalling certain 2026 Cadillac VISTIQ vehicles and 2025 Cadillac LYRIQ vehicles. The bolts attaching the high voltage battery to the interior floor may be missing or loose.

  • 25V356000 - 2025-05-29safety
    EQUIPMENT:ELECTRICAL:INFOTAINMENT:VIDEO (TOUCH)SCREEN/MONITOR/UNIT

    General Motors, LLC (GM) is recalling certain 2023 – 2024 model year Cadillac Lyriq vehicles. The driver video display may go blank while driving.

  • 25V232000 - 2025-04-10safety
    SUSPENSION:FRONT:STABILIZER BAR

    General Motors LLC (GM) is recalling certain 2023-2025 Cadillac LYRIQ vehicles. The left or right front stabilizer bar bracket bolts may have been improperly tightened, which can allow the bolts to loosen and separate from the vehicle frame. A detached stabilizer bar or bracket can damage the vehicle's high voltage cables or EV battery coolant lines.

  • 25V193000 - 2025-03-27safety
    SEATS:MID/REAR ASSEMBLY:HEAD RESTRAINT

    General Motors, LLC (GM) is recalling certain 2025 Cadillac LYRIQ vehicles. The owner's manual inaccurately describes the rear outboard head restraints. As such, these vehicles fail to comply with the requirements of Federal Motor Vehicle Safety Standard (FMVSS) number 202, "Head Restraints."

  • 24V795000 - 2024-10-24safety
    STRUCTURE:INTERIOR PANELS:DASHBOARD

    General Motors, LLC (GM) is recalling certain 2025 Cadillac XT4 vehicles. The instrument panel may be missing the perforation on the underside of the panel cover that allows the passenger-side air bag to deploy properly.

  • 24V589000 - 2024-08-08safety
    SERVICE BRAKES, HYDRAULIC:ANTILOCK/TRACTION CONTROL/ELECTRONIC LIMITED SLIP:CONTROL UNIT/MODULE

    General Motors, LLC (GM) is recalling certain 2023-2024 Cadillac LYRIQ all-wheel drive vehicles. The anti-lock brake system (ABS) may activate unexpectedly and release brake pressure in the vehicle's service brake system.

  • 24V459000 - 2024-06-20safety
    ELECTRICAL SYSTEM: INSTRUMENT CLUSTER/PANEL

    General Motors, LLC (GM) is recalling certain 2023-2025 Cadillac XT5 and 2024-2025 Cadillac XT6 vehicles. The instrument panel may not illuminate when the hazard warning lights, high beams, or turn signals are activated. As such, these vehicles fail to comply with the requirements of Federal Motor Vehicle Safety Standard numbers 101, "Controls and Displays" and 108, "Lamps, Reflective Devices, and Assoc. Equipment."

Frequently asked

How reliable is Cadillac?+
NHTSA publishes consumer complaints by model and year. On CarCabin, the Cadillac complaint total is 1,287. Raw counts favor high-volume brands, so compare against per-model detail on each profile rather than the raw total.
Where does the safety data come from?+
Five-star ratings come from NHTSA's New Car Assessment Program (NCAP). Not every trim and year is tested. Untested vehicles appear without a star score on their profile.
